| dc.description.abstract | The LEUNIG (LUG) and SEUSS (SEU) families of transcriptional regulators are centralmodulators of angiosperm development, with relevance lower formation, developmentof male and female gametangia, embryo development, and general plant growth. Theirinteraction forms a regulatory platform, bringing transcription factors and histone mod‐i iers together to both activate and repress target gene expression, thus creating a vastgene regulatory network. Interestingly, both families are deeply conserved, being presentin all land plant lineages and in many streptophyte algae, raising questions about whenthe origin of the LUG – SEU protein module, about their functions outside of angiosperms,and how the module evolved to govern various critical reproductive processes. This dis‐sertation demonstrates that the protein interaction between these two families, and withthe MADS‐box transcription factor family, evolved at least 800 million years ago in thestreptophyte algae, an that LUG and SEU exhibit a strong coevolution ever since. Theyare shown to function as gene regulatory hubs that, among other things, evolved along‐side the MADS‐box proteins to regulate multiple aspects of lower development and an‐giosperm reproduction, in concert with functions in stress response and phytohormonesignaling. Furthermore, the functions of LUG homologs in the moss Physcomitrium patenswere studied, revealing their connections to a critical developmental transition in mosses,and to the regulation of the auxin signaling pathway of land plants. | |
